Roman Lutsiuk from Lutsk (western Ukraine), Maidan activist and Aidar volunteer, passed away while he was being cared for at a Connecticut clinic.

Roman underwent six operations in two months at the Kyiv Military Hospital. Surgeons removed a portion of his small and large intestine. However, they were unable to repair the damage to his bowels and stomach. Roman was taken to the United States in January 2015. Doctors fought to save him, but Roman’s heart stopped beating.
Friends remember him as a good man and a true patriot.
Roman Lutsiuk leaves behind his wife Tetiana and two daughters.
